Abstract

The present invention relates to a method for producing a furan-based compound using an ion exchange resin in the presence of an organic solvent. In the method for producing a furan-based compound according to the present invention, a furan-based compound is made from an aldose-type hexose compound in the presence of an organic solvent by using an anion exchange resin and a cation exchange resin. Thus, the aldose-type hexose compound obtained from biomass by simultaneously or consecutively using the anion/cation exchange resins as catalysts can be made into 5-hydroxymethyl-2-furfural (HMF) or alkyl ether derivatives thereof such as 5-alkoxymethyl-2-furfural (AMF) without using an expensive reagent. Also, since the selection of an organic solvent is not limitative and a heterogeneous catalyst can be used, separation and purification is easy and chemically stable AMF can be directly obtained. Further, the conversion efficiency of the aldose-type hexose compound is excellent, and the hexose compound can be used at a high concentration.
